🧶 Assistant-Jute Craft Product Maker

The “Assistant-Jute Craft Product Maker” course offered by Jan Shikshan Sansthan (JSS) is a vocational training program designed to empower individuals with the skills to craft beautiful, sustainable, and eco-friendly products using jute. Jute, often referred to as the “Golden Fiber,” is one of the most important natural fibers, known for its durability, versatility, and biodegradable properties.

This course is ideal for artisans, women, youth, and rural communities who want to explore the potential of jute as a raw material for making a variety of products. The course focuses on creating jute-based handicrafts that have both aesthetic appeal and commercial value. Learners will acquire the skills needed to produce marketable products that contribute to environmental sustainability.

📘 About Jan Shikshan Sansthan (JSS)

Jan Shikshan Sansthan (JSS) is a government initiative aimed at imparting vocational skills to individuals, especially from marginalized communities, in order to improve their livelihoods. The organization focuses on providing skill training that is aligned with local needs and available resources. The “Assistant-Jute Craft Product Maker” course is one of the many programs offered to promote indigenous crafts and sustainable practices.


🕒 Course Duration & Structure

  • Duration: 3 to 6 months (Approx. 300–400 hours)
  • Mode: Offline, hands-on training with community involvement
  • Class Timings: Flexible batch timings, suitable for rural and semi-urban areas

📚 Course Curriculum & Modules

🪡 Module 1: Introduction to Jute and Its Uses

  • Overview of jute as a natural fiber
  • Types of jute fibers and their characteristics
  • Environmental benefits of using jute over synthetic fibers
  • Global and local market demand for jute products

🎨 Module 2: Tools and Materials

  • Basic tools for jute crafting: scissors, needles, glue guns, stitching threads
  • Materials required for making jute products: jute ropes, threads, fabrics, embellishments
  • Types of jute fabrics: plain, woven, printed
  • Other necessary accessories for crafting: buttons, beads, zippers, dyes

🧵 Module 3: Basic Techniques of Jute Crafting

  • How to cut, sew, and shape jute into different products
  • Basic hand stitching techniques for jute items
  • Weaving, knotting, and braiding techniques
  • Coloring and dyeing jute for vibrant products

🎨 Module 4: Making Jute Craft Products

👜 Jute Bags
  • Designing simple and stylish jute bags
  • Techniques for creating eco-friendly shopping bags, handbags, and totes
  • Incorporating embellishments and decorative stitching
👒 Jute Fashion Accessories
  • Creating jute-based hats, scarves, and belts
  • Designing and decorating jute footwear, especially slippers and sandals
  • Upcycling old jute fabric into fashion-forward items
🏠 Home Décor Products
  • Making jute-based table runners, coasters, and placemats
  • Designing jute wall hangings, lampshades, and photo frames
  • Creating handmade jute rugs and mats
🎁 Gift Items and Corporate Gifting
  • Designing jute gift bags, wrapping, and gift boxes
  • Creating corporate gifting options using jute products
  • Personalized jute products for weddings, events, and festivals

💼 Module 5: Advanced Crafting Techniques

  • Complex knotting and weaving techniques for sophisticated designs
  • Creating mixed-material products by combining jute with other natural fibers (bamboo, cotton, etc.)
  • Mastering the art of creating high-end, premium jute products

📊 Module 6: Marketing and Sales of Jute Products

  • How to identify target markets for jute products
  • Effective branding and packaging strategies for jute products
  • Using social media, online platforms, and local fairs to sell products
  • Setting up small-scale businesses and cooperatives to sell jute crafts

📈 Module 7: Financial Literacy and Soft Skills

  • Basic accounting and budgeting for small jute craft businesses
  • Customer service, negotiation, and communication skills
  • Building a sustainable business model in the handicraft sector
